Data Clerk (Engineering)

Royal Engineered Composites is seeking a Data Clerk in Engineering to ensure alignment between customer contractual requirements and the company's capabilities. The role involves reviewing technical documentation and ensuring that all configuration data aligns with contract requirements throughout the product lifecycle.

Responsibilities

Develop and implement Configuration Management (CM) plans, policies, and procedures aligned with business objectives and project requirements
Support the creation and continuous improvement of tools and business processes that enable effective configuration management
Review engineering drawings, CAD models, specifications, bills of materials (BOMs), and other technical documents in conjunction with reviewing contract requirements, terms and conditions
Accurately input, update, and manage configuration data within engineering and manufacturing systems
Within the Royal ERP system, build and validate BOMs for new products and verify BOMs for legacy work
Ensure all configuration data aligns precisely with contract requirements and technical documentation
Maintain data integrity and accuracy across the entire product lifecycle
Identify and resolve discrepancies in technical documentation
Work closely with lead specialists, engineers, and other stakeholders to clarify technical requirements
Produce clear, detailed written plans and overviews of configuration management strategies
Analyze configuration management metrics and recommend opportunities to improve processes, tools, and data accuracy
